Personal data Tunis J. Haring 

Source 1Sources 2, 3, 4, 5, 6, 7, 8
  • He was born on March 26, 1846 in Harrington, Bergen County, New Jersey.Source 9
  • He died on March 9, 1921 in Tappan, Rockland County, New York, he was 74 years old.
  • This information was last updated on December 4, 2022.

Household of Tunis J. Haring

He is married to Charity Cokelet.

They got married before 1870.

Sources

  1. "http://wc.rootsweb.ancestry.com/cgi-bin/igm.cgi?op=GED&db=delamontagne," supplied by Stewart, 10 jan 2016., Gedcom : rootsweb, Descendants of Jean Mousnier de la MONTAGNE (1595-1670), compiled by Lois Stewart Society of Descendants of Johannes de la Montagne [(E-ADDRESS) FOR PRIVATE USE\,]
  2. 1910 U.S. Census, Hackensack Ward 3, Bergen County, New Jersey.  Series T624 , Roll 869, Page 5B, Enumeration District 39, Image 798.
    Household 122/97/101. Tunis J. Haring, head, age 64, married 3 times, this time for 8 years; Evalena Haring, wife, age 49, married once for 8 years, 0 births/0 living childen, born New York; Malenda Gordon, servant, age 34, black, married 3 years, 0 births/0 living children, born Virginia.
  3. 1880 U.S. Census, Harrington, Bergen County, New Jersey.  Series T9, Roll 771 , Family History Film 1254771, Page 289.3000, Enumeration D istrict 4, Image 0099.
    Peter A. Blauvelt, head, age 51, undertaker, born New Jersey; Eliza Blauvelt, wife, age 49, born New Jersey; Tunis J. Haring, son-in-law, age 34, railroad agent,  born New Jersey; Leah Haring, daughter, age 30, born New Jersey; Isaac Parsels, laborer, age 17, born New York.
  4. 1920 U.S. Census, Hackensack Ward 3, Bergen County, New Jersey. Series T625 , Roll 1019, Page 12A, Enumeration District 89, Image 251.
    Household 316/221/260.  Tunis J. Haring, head, age 73, born New Jersey; Evalena Haring, wife, age 58, born New York; James G. Vanorden, father-in-law, age 88, born New York.
  5. 1870 U.S. Census, Hackensack, Bergen County, New Jersey. Series M593, Roll 85 2, Page 288, Image 192.
    Household 376/430. Tunis J. Haring, age 24, grocer, born New Jersey; Chattis Haring, age 24, keeping house, born New York.
  6. 1900 U.S. Census, Hackensack Ward 3, Bergen County, New Jersey.  Series T623 , Roll 955, Page 8A, Enumeration District 30.
    Tunis Harring, head, age 54, born Mar 1846 in New Jersey, married 21 years, silversmith; Leah B. Harring, wife, age 50, born Dec 1849 in New Jersey, married 21 years, 0 births/0 living children; Christena Caster, age 21, servant; Mary E. Moore, age 37, servant; John O. Blumberg, age 24, driver.
  7. 1860 U.S. Census, Harrington, Bergen County, New Jersey.  Series M653, Roll 6 83, Page 0, Image 190.
    Household 795/838.  Tunis Haring, retired farmer, age 72; Leah Haring, age 75, mistress; John T. Haring, farmer, age 38; Rachel Haring, age 37, mistress; Tunis J. Haring, age 14; Richard B. Haring, age 4; Tomas Jefferson, age 22, black, farm laborer; Mary Murphy, age 23, domestic, born Cork, Ireland.  All others were born in Bergen County, New Jersey.
  8. 1850 U. S. Census, Harrington, Bergen County, New Jersey.  Series M432, Roll 4 42, Page 281, Image 569.
    Household 1117/1230.  Tunis Harring, age 64, farmer; Elizabeth Harring, age 61; John T. Harring, age 28, farmer; Rachel Harring, age 28; Tunis Harring, age 4; all born New Jersey.
  9. Gravestone, Tappan Cemetery, Tappan, Rockland County, New York.
    Tunis J. Haring, Born March 26, 1848, Died March 9, 1921. [The final figure on the year of Tunis' birth looks more like an 8 than a 6, but it could be either one.]
